# Eileithyia

> English word · Proper noun

## Definitions
1. The goddess of childbirth and midwifery; the daughter of Zeus and Hera; the Greek counterpart of the Roman Lucina.

## Etymology
Borrowed from Ancient Greek Εἰλείθυια (Eileíthuia, “the bringer or deliverer”).
